Output 828cc23a287d94852dde12eb9002fa553d760ff472d37393bcacc35e52fb4077:1

value
642139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f86e607aa1341d1910a4fd843ec17c6b0619fffb OP_EQUAL
address
3QLbjEi3gRomC52N3vd2vLEEJTP1oi1TBW
transaction
828cc23a287d94852dde12eb9002fa553d760ff472d37393bcacc35e52fb4077
confirmations
530609
spent
true